Key Security Features to Look For
So, what exactly should you be looking for when assessing the security of an online casino? Here’s a breakdown of the most important aspects:
Licensing and Regulation
This is the cornerstone of any reputable online casino. Always check for a valid license from a recognised regulatory body. A license means the casino is subject to regular audits and must adhere to strict standards regarding fair play, responsible gambling, and player protection. Look for the licensing information clearly displayed on the casino’s website, usually in the footer.
Encryption Technology
This is your digital shield. Look for casinos that use Secure Socket Layer (SSL) or Transport Layer Security (TLS) encryption. This technology scrambles your data, making it virtually impossible for anyone to intercept your information, such as your financial details or personal data. You can usually identify this by looking for the padlock symbol in your browser’s address bar and the «https» at the beginning of the website address.
Fair Play and Random Number Generators (RNGs)
Fairness is paramount. Reputable casinos use Random Number Generators (RNGs) to ensure the outcome of games is truly random and unbiased. These RNGs are regularly tested and certified by independent auditing agencies, such as eCOGRA or iTech Labs. Look for the logos of these agencies on the casino’s website, as they indicate that the games have been independently verified for fairness.
Responsible Gambling Tools
A responsible casino cares about its players’ well-being. Look for features like deposit limits, loss limits, self-exclusion options, and reality checks. These tools allow you to manage your spending and gambling habits, helping you stay in control and avoid problem gambling. A good casino will also provide links to organisations that offer support and assistance for problem gamblers, such as GamCare or Gamblers Anonymous.
Payment Security
Ensure the casino offers secure and trusted payment methods. Look for options like Visa, Mastercard, PayPal, and other reputable e-wallets. These payment providers use their own security measures to protect your financial transactions. Always check that the casino’s payment pages are secure (look for the padlock symbol and «https» in the address bar) before entering any financial information.
Player Protection Measures in Detail
Beyond the general features, let’s dive deeper into specific player protection measures:
Verification Procedures
Know Your Customer (KYC) procedures are standard practice. Casinos will require you to verify your identity to prevent fraud and money laundering. This usually involves providing copies of identification documents, such as a passport or driver’s license, and proof of address. While it might seem like a hassle, it’s a crucial step in ensuring the security of your account and protecting you from potential risks.
Data Privacy Policies
Read the casino’s privacy policy carefully. It should clearly outline how your personal data is collected, used, and protected. The policy should comply with data protection regulations, such as the General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R). The casino should be transparent about its data practices and provide you with control over your personal information.
Fraud Prevention
Casinos employ various fraud prevention measures to detect and prevent suspicious activity. This includes monitoring transactions, using advanced security software, and employing dedicated fraud teams. If the casino suspects fraudulent activity, they may freeze your account and investigate the matter. This is all in place to protect you and other players from potential scams.
Customer Support
A responsive and helpful customer support team is vital. If you have any concerns about security, or any other issues, you should be able to easily contact the casino via live chat, email, or phone. A good support team can address your queries promptly and efficiently, providing reassurance and assistance when needed.
Practical Recommendations for Regular Gamblers
So, how do you put this knowledge into practice? Here are some practical recommendations:
- Do Your Research: Before signing up with any online casino, thoroughly research its reputation. Read reviews from other players and check for any complaints or red flags.
- Check for Licensing: Always verify the casino’s licensing information. Look for a license from a reputable regulatory body.
- Review Security Features: Ensure the casino uses SSL/TLS encryption, offers secure payment methods, and has responsible gambling tools.
- Set Limits: Take advantage of deposit limits, loss limits, and other tools to manage your spending and gambling habits.
- Use Strong Passwords: Create strong, unique passwords for your casino accounts and avoid reusing passwords across multiple sites.
- Keep Your Information Safe: Never share your account details or personal information with anyone.
- Be Aware of Phishing: Be cautious of phishing emails or messages that try to trick you into revealing your account information. Always access the casino’s website directly through your browser, rather than clicking on links in emails.
- Stay Informed: Keep up-to-date with the latest security threats and best practices for online gambling.
